Si ahora queremos saber cuántas películas realizadas desde 1960 están en la videoteca.
El código 4D sería:
 - Utilizando el código SQL:
 
  C_LONGINT($NoMovies)
 
 $NoMovies:=0
 REDUCE SELECTION([MOVIES];0)
 Begin SQL
 SELECT COUNT(*)
 FROM MOVIES
 WHERE Year_of_Movie >= 1960
 INTO :$NoMovies;
 End SQL
 ALERT("La videoteca contiene "+String($NoMovies)+" películas realizadas desde 1960")
- Utilizando los comandos SQL genéricos:
 
 
- Utilizando el comando SQL EXECUTE IMMEDIATE:
 
  C_LONGINT($NoMovies)
 C_TEXT($tQueryTxt)
 
 $NoMovies:=0
 REDUCE SELECTION([MOVIES];0)
 $tQueryTxt:="SELECT COUNT(*) FROM MOVIES WHERE Year_of_Movie >= 1960 INTO :$NoMovies;"
 Begin SQL
 EXECUTE IMMEDIATE :$tQueryTxt;
 End SQL
 ALERT("La videoteca contiene "+String($NoMovies)+" películas realizadas desde 1960")
Como en la sección anterior, para probar todos los ejemplos, simplemente lance la base "4D SQL Code Samples" y vaya a la ventana principal. Elija el modo de interrogación del motor de 4D y haga clic en el botón WHERE clause.